Conversion Table

In a RGB color space, hex #c9c0b1 is made of 35% red, 34% green and 31% blue. In a HSL mode Malibu Beige has a hue angle of 37.5°, a saturation of 18.18% and a lightness of 74.12%. In a CMYK space (used in printing only), hex #c9c0b1 is made of 0% cyan, 3.53% magenta, 9.41% yellow and 21.18% black ink.

HEX #c9c0b1
RGB Decimal rgb(201,192,177)
RGB Percentage 35%, 34%, 31%
CMYK 0, 3.53, 9.41, 21.18
HSL hsl(37.5,18.18%,74.12%)
HSV (or HSB) hsv(37.5,11.94%,78.82%)
CIE-LAB lab(78.0466,0.5894,8.6765)
XYZ xyz(50.8728,53.2911,49.1999)
